M’hamed Guezzoul is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, M’hamed Guezzoul has authored 34 papers receiving a total of 327 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Materials Chemistry, 22 papers in Electrical and Electronic Engineering and 12 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in M’hamed Guezzoul’s work include ZnO doping and properties (15 papers), Chalcogenide Semiconductor Thin Films (10 papers) and Copper-based nanomaterials and applications (10 papers). M’hamed Guezzoul is often cited by papers focused on ZnO doping and properties (15 papers), Chalcogenide Semiconductor Thin Films (10 papers) and Copper-based nanomaterials and applications (10 papers). M’hamed Guezzoul collaborates with scholars based in Algeria, Romania and Brunei. M’hamed Guezzoul's co-authors include Boumediene Haddou, Farouk Zaoui, B. Amrani, Yasmina Khane, Abdelhalim Zoukel, Adriana Popa, Sanat Kumar Mukherjee, Mohammad Mansoob Khan, Yves Caudano and Mohammed Reda Chellali and has published in prestigious journals such as Journal of Applied Physics, Fuel and Applied Surface Science.
